After the power stroke, ADP is released<span>; however, the cross-bridge formed is still in place, and actin and myosin are bound together. </span>ATP can<span> then attach to myosin, which allows the cross-bridge cycle to start again and further </span>muscle contraction can occur<span> </span>

Succession refers to the process by which the structure of a particular biological community evolves over a period of time. There are primary and secondary succession. Primary succession usually occur in an area in which the soil is not capable of sustaining the growth of plants. The options B, C and D given in the questions are examples of primary succession.
